What are some common challenges faced by Health Reps when working with diverse patient populations?

Health Reps often interact with patients from varied backgrounds, each with different health literacy levels, cultural beliefs, and communication preferences. Navigating these differences can be challenging, as it requires adapting communication styles and ensuring information is clearly understood. Building trust and rapport is essential, and Health Reps may need to employ additional resources such as interpreters or culturally appropriate educational materials. Successfully overcoming these challenges can greatly improve patient engagement and health outcomes.

What do healthcare reps do?

Healthcare representatives, also known as medical or pharmaceutical sales reps, promote medical products and medications to healthcare professionals. They provide product information, answer questions, and may conduct product demonstrations, often requiring knowledge of medical terminology and sales skills. Their work typically involves travel and building relationships with healthcare providers.

What is a Health Rep?

A Health Rep, short for Health Representative, is a professional who promotes health-related products or services, often working for pharmaceutical, medical device, or health insurance companies. They educate healthcare providers, patients, or the general public about the benefits, usage, and safety of various health products. Health Reps may also collect feedback, answer questions, and provide resources to help ensure the correct use of products or services. Their role bridges the gap between healthcare companies and consumers or professionals, ensuring accurate and up-to-date information is communicated effectively.

What is the difference between Health Rep vs Medical Sales Representative?

AspectHealth RepMedical Sales Representative
C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may require certificationsHigh school diploma; often requires certifications or licenses depending on products
Work EnvironmentHealthcare facilities, clinics, community outreachMedical offices, hospitals, pharmaceutical companies
Employer & IndustryHealthcare providers, insurance companies, health organizationsPharmaceutical, medical device, or biotech companies
Primary FocusPromoting health programs, patient education, health servicesSelling medical products, equipment, or pharmaceuticals

While both roles involve healthcare, Health Reps focus on health promotion and patient education, whereas Medical Sales Representatives primarily sell medical products and equipment. The roles share similar credentials and work environments but differ in their core responsibilities and employer types.

How to become a healthcare rep?

To become a healthcare representative, typically a high school diploma or equivalent is required, with many employers preferring a bachelor's degree in health sciences, marketing, or a related field. Relevant skills include communication, sales, and knowledge of medical products or services; some roles may require industry certifications or training. Gaining experience through internships or entry-level sales positions can also improve job prospects.
